Introducing The 2015 Hyundai Sonata

Currently, Hyundai is introducing its newest iteration of the Sonata to the world. The 2015 Sonata debuted at the 2014 New York Auto Show with revised styling, a new interior, and more advanced technology.

The new Sonata becomes the second Hyundai model to receive the brand's new Fluidic Sculpture 2.0 design, giving the car a sleeker, more sporty edge. Additionally, Hyundai is introducing a new "sport" trim level for the Sonata, with a different grille, front bumper, sport side sills, dual exhaust and 17-inch wheels to accompany its available turbo charged 2.0-liter, 274-horsepower engine.

To cap it off, the new 2015 Sonata will feature a full suite of active and passive safety equipment. Hyundai also claims that enhancements on the newest model result in a quieter cabin, and a smoother ride than ever before.
